U.K. entertainment industry union Equity has pledged £1 million ($1.2 million) to support its members who have been affected by the pandemic-induced industry shutdown.
Equity is asking for more donations, stating that the vast majority of its members earn modest sums and do not have savings as a fall-back option.
The appeal for further donations is led by Oscar-winning “Bridge of Spies” actor Mark Rylance. “Most of us are not famous, are not rich,” Rylance said. “We are hired for our flexibility, our willingness to drop everything and turn up.
We as a union can begin now to set an example. A wonderful example of what our profession is truly about. Support for each other on and off stage.
